Answer:
x = 2.
Step-by-step explanation:
3^2x = 9^(3x - 4)
9^3x-4 = 3^2x
(3^2)^(3x-4) = 3 ^2x
3^6x-8 = 3^2x
6x - 8 = 2x
4x = 8
x = 2 (answer).
